Output 6dda053a764e30803931dbe7486860eaf453735424696747f9cc462506699aba:0

value
87930000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 500b8271adb1c6676afcbc1ed10eace94055971f OP_EQUAL
address
MFCQ5UShZsWsaQabgJ3GDiT1qz2cCw6a3w
transaction
6dda053a764e30803931dbe7486860eaf453735424696747f9cc462506699aba
spent
true